What we are looking for
In order to lead training in nationally accredited courses, you must have completed TAE40122 Certificate IV in Training and Assessment, or an equivalent course.
Other requirements include having an Australian Business Number (ABN) and professional insurances (public liability, professional indemnity and personal accident). Having a recent National Police Check, or being willing undertake one, is also a requirement.
A background in building or construction would be advantageous, as would a desire to develop into a subject matter expert regarding AS/NZS 1891.4:2025.
HSE primarily deliver training related to height safety. This includes RIIWHS204E Work safely at heights and PUASAR022 Participate in a rescue operation, with a focus on recoveries from falls.
We are also accredited to deliver 11084NAT Course in asbestos awareness and 10830NAT Course in crystalline silica exposure prevention. Both courses are requirements for workers in the ACT and Canberra.
To enhance the experience of our course participants, many of our training courses are deliver on client sites. A willingness to travel across NSW and potentially interstate, towing our specialised training trailer, is a must.
